## Approvals: Telemetry Payload Compression

The Pulsegrid agents now compress telemetry payloads with a dictionary-based scheme before upload. Any change to the compression dictionary or framing version requires an approved rollout plan, because mismatched versions cause silent drops at the ingest tier. On-call should never hotfix the dictionary directly; escalate instead. Rollbacks must be approved through the standard change board. Final approval for any compression change rests with the person named below.

signatory, yahog-badug: Quenix Ulaael

## Configuration

Hey, welcome to Stylekit! Our shared component library versions with lockstep releases — every package bumps together, so don't hand-edit individual versions. Copy .env.example to .env before running the publish script; it reads the registry host and channel from there. The publish step also needs the registry token, which goes on the next line.

vault entry, fawif-tadup: COURIER_KEY29=fba3dedb47dad65bab6e255d088f1

Subject: Halverton Term Sheet — Sales Leads Briefing

Dear Executive Team,

Halverton Industries has returned a revised term sheet for the Pinefield distribution partnership. Key changes concern exclusivity in the Merrow region and a shortened renewal window. Please ensure sales leads understand negotiations remain open. The confidential summary of our position follows below.

board note of kadug-tawig: Only 5 of the 100 pilot accounts renewed Oliath, so a churn review is set for April 15.